Contents:
Adding expert knowledge and exploration in Monte-Carlo tree search / Guillaume Chaslot, Christophe Fiter, Jean-Baptiste Hoock, Arpad Rimmel, and Olivier Teytaud -- A lock-free multithreaded Monte-Carlo tree search algorithm / Markus Enzenberger and Martin Müller -- Monte-Carlo tree search in Settlers of Catan / István Szita, Guillaume Chaslot, and Pieter Spronck -- Evaluation function based Monte-Carlo LOA / Mark H.M. Winands and Yngvi Björnsson -- Monte-Carlo kakuro / Tristan Cazenave -- A study of UCT and its enhancements in an artificial game / David Tom and Martin Müller -- Creating an upper-confidence-tree program for Havannah / Fabien Teytaud and Olivier Teytaud -- Randomized parallel proof-number search / Jahn-Takeshi Saito, Mark H.M. Winands, and H. Jaap van den Herik -- Hex, braids, the crossing rule, and XH-search / Philip Henderson, Broderick Arneson, and Ryan B. Hayward -- Performance and prediction : Bayesian modelling of fallible choice in chess / Guy Haworth, Ken Regan, and Giuseppe Di Fatta -- Plans, patterns, and move categories guiding a highly selective search / Gerhard Trippen -- 6-man chess and zugzwangs / Eiko Bleicher and Guy Haworth -- Solving kriegspiel endings with brute force : the case of KR vs. K / Paolo Ciancarini and Gian Piero Favini -- Conflict resolution of chinese chess endgame knowledge base / Bo-Nian Chen, Pangfang Liu, Shun-Chin Hsu, and Tsan-sheng Hsu -- On drawn K-in-a-row games / Sheng-Hao Chiang, I-Chen Wu, and Ping-Hung Lin -- Optimal analyses for 3 x n AB games in the worst case / Li-Te Huang and Shun-Shii Lin -- Automated discovery of search-extension features / Pálmi Skowronski, Yngvi Björnsson, and Mark H.M. Winands -- Deriving concepts and strategies from chess tablebases / Matej Guid, Martin Možina, Aleksander Sadikov, and Ivan Bratko -- Incongruity-based adaptive game balancing / Giel van Lankveld, Pieter Spronck, H. Jaap van den Herik, and Matthias Rauterberg -- Data assurance in opaque computations / Joe Hurd and Guy Haworth.
